India, Jan. 11 -- Massive anti-ICE protests have erupted across the United States after the shooting death of Renee Nicole Good, including in Los Angeles, Santa Rosa, Minneapolis, Austin, and Philadelphia. The 37-year-old mother of three, who was a prize-winning poet and a hobby guitarist, was gunned down by federal agent Jonathan Ross after she allegedly struck him with her vehicle. Ross has served as a deportation officer with ICE since 2015.
